Beyond the Whiteboard: Why Your Manual System is Costing You More Than You Think
Many pool service owners pride themselves on a lean operation, but relying on manual systems is a classic case of being penny-wise and pound-foolish. The hidden costs of inefficiency are silently eroding your profit margins and limiting your potential. According to a report from the Service Council, field technicians often spend less than 50% of their time on actual, billable work. The rest is consumed by administrative tasks, travel, and hunting for information, a massive drain on productivity that directly impacts your bottom line.
The Hidden Costs of Inefficiency
Every minute a technician spends deciphering a work order, driving an unoptimized route, or calling the office for customer history is a minute you can't bill for. Poor routing alone leads to excessive fuel consumption, which can lower gas mileage by up to 40% in stop-and-go traffic. Multiply that by your entire fleet, and the waste becomes substantial. Add in the time spent on manual invoicing and chasing late payments, and the financial bleed is clear.
The Price of a Poor Customer Experience
In today's market, customer experience is a key differentiator. Manual systems are prone to human error: missed appointments, double bookings, and inaccurate invoices. These mistakes frustrate customers and damage your reputation. Acquiring a new customer is up to 25 times more expensive than retaining an existing one, making customer churn a devastating, yet often invisible, cost. Without a centralized system, providing the seamless, professional service that builds loyalty is nearly impossible.
The Barrier to Growth
Perhaps the biggest cost of a manual system is the opportunity cost. You can't scale a business built on sticky notes and spreadsheets. As you add more technicians and customers, the administrative burden grows exponentially, leading to burnout and service quality degradation. Your manual system creates a growth ceiling that you can only break through with technology.

Transitioning to dedicated software isn't just about fixing problems; it's about building a strategic framework for sustainable growth. The right platform supports your business across five critical pillars.
1. Centralized Operations: Your Single Source of Truth
Imagine a central dashboard where every customer detail, job schedule, service history, and billing status lives. This is the core of pool service software. It eliminates information silos and ensures everyone, from the office dispatcher to the field technician, is working with the same real-time data. This dramatically improves efficiency and makes it easier to simplify pool service appointments and scheduling.
2. Field Mobility: Empowering Technicians for Peak Performance
Your technicians are the face of your company. A powerful mobile app puts everything they need in the palm of their hand. They can view their daily routes, access customer history, log chemical readings, take before-and-after photos, and even generate invoices on-site. This not only boosts their efficiency but also elevates the professionalism of your service, leading to higher first-time fix rates and happier customers.
3. Financial Control: From Quote to Cash, Faster
Cash flow is the lifeblood of any small business. Pool service software transforms your financial workflow by automating tedious tasks. Create professional quotes in minutes, convert them to jobs with one click, and automatically generate invoices upon completion. By integrating online payment options, you empower customers to pay instantly from their phone, drastically reducing accounts receivable and improving your cash position. A proper ROI analysis often shows that the software pays for itself through faster payments alone.
4. Customer Relationship Management: Building Loyalty and Lifetime Value
Great service goes beyond cleaning pools. A built-in CRM system helps you manage the entire customer lifecycle. Track communications, set automated service reminders, and send targeted marketing emails for seasonal promotions or filter cleaning services. By providing a consistently professional and proactive experience, you can maximize your CRM strategy, turning one-time customers into loyal, long-term clients.
5. Data-Driven Insights: Making Smarter Business Decisions
Are you guessing which of your services are most profitable? Do you know which technicians are your top performers? Pool service software captures critical data and presents it in easy-to-understand reports. Analyze job profitability, track chemical usage, monitor technician efficiency, and identify growth opportunities. This data empowers you to move from reactive problem-solving to proactive, strategic management.
Selecting the Right Pool Service Software: A Strategic Checklist
Choosing a software partner is a critical decision. Look beyond a simple feature list and evaluate platforms based on their ability to support your long-term growth. A user-friendly interface is crucial for team adoption, but scalability and support are just as important.
Key Features to Evaluate
| Feature Category | Core Functionality | Why It Matters for Growth |
|---|---|---|
| 🗓️ Scheduling & Dispatching | Drag-and-drop calendar, route optimization, real-time technician tracking. | Maximizes the number of jobs per day, reduces fuel costs, and improves on-time arrivals. |
| 📱 Mobile App | Offline access, job checklists, photo attachments, chemical tracking, digital signatures. | Empowers technicians to complete jobs efficiently and professionally without calling the office. |
| 💳 Billing & Invoicing | Automated invoicing, online payment processing, QuickBooks integration. | Accelerates cash flow, reduces administrative overhead, and simplifies accounting. |
| 👥 Customer Management (CRM) | Centralized customer database, communication history, service reminders. | Improves customer retention, enables targeted marketing, and builds lasting relationships. |
| 📊 Reporting & Analytics | Job profitability reports, technician performance dashboards, inventory tracking. | Provides the insights needed to make informed decisions about pricing, staffing, and strategy. |
Scalability: Choosing a Partner for the Long Haul
The software that works for a two-person team might not work for a 20-person operation. Choose a solution that can grow with you. Does it support multi-technician scheduling? Can it handle complex billing for commercial clients? Ensure your chosen platform has a clear upgrade path and the robust features you'll need in the future.

My technicians are not very tech-savvy. Will they be able to use a mobile app?
This is a common concern, which is why leading software providers design their mobile apps to be extremely intuitive and easy to use. The best apps feature simple interfaces, clear checklists, and require minimal training. The goal is to make their job easier, not more complicated. A good provider will offer training and support to ensure smooth adoption by your team.

Can this software integrate with my accounting software like QuickBooks?
Yes, integration with popular accounting platforms like QuickBooks is a standard feature for most top-tier pool service software. This is a critical feature that eliminates double data entry, reduces errors, and ensures your financial records are always accurate and up-to-date.
